DVSA Practical Test Centres

Practical test centres near Burwell

The Cambridge test centre at Brookmount Court is the obvious choice for Burwell learners, sitting just over two miles north and posting a pass rate close to the national average. Routes cover the northern suburbs of Cambridge, a mix of residential streets and busier arterial roads that most local instructors build into lesson plans well before test day.

Letchworth is the next-nearest option at around twenty-one miles south-west, running a pass rate slightly above the national average, though the distance makes it less practical unless Cambridge slots are tight. Bishops Stortford sits roughly twenty-four miles south with a similar pass rate to Cambridge, so most learners only consider it as a backup when the closer centres are fully booked.

DVSA Theory Test Centres

Theory test centres near Burwell

Cambridge is the closest theory centre to Burwell, just over a mile south-east and easily reached by car or bus. Huntingdon is the second option at around fifteen miles north-west. Bury St Edmunds sits roughly twenty-seven miles east and only makes sense if the closer centres have no availability.
